#459850 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#459850 is composed of 27.1% red, 59.6%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.4%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 128 degrees, a saturation of 37.6% and a lightness of 43.3%. #459850 color hex could be obtained by blending #8affa0 with #003100.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#459850 color description : Dark moderate lime green.

#459850 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#459850 has RGB values of R:69, G:152,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0, Y:0.47,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 4560976.

Shades and Tints of #459850

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020402 is the darkest color, while #f5fbf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#459850

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#677669 is the less saturated color, while #01dc1e is the most saturated one.
